2010 Lexus RX suspension repair cost distribution

$2500+ (7%)

$1000 - $2499 (10%)

$500 - $999 (17%)

$100 - $499 (21%)

< $100 (45%)

Worried about potential repair costs? An extended warranty can provide peace of mind.

Chart based on 29 repair trips. The repair cost chart excludes repairs made under warranty, do-it-yourself repairs, and repair trips that include maintenance.
